Challenging Visa Rejections: Appealing to the AAT
When a copyright submission is refused , it can be a discouraging experience. However, applicants often have the ability to appeal the decision via the Administrative Appeals Tribunal (AAT). The AAT offers an impartial examination of the Department of Home Affairs’ determination. Successfully appealing a visa refusal requires a comprehensive understanding of the pertinent legislation and immigration law. The AAT process requires careful planning, assembling proof, and often utilising the expertise of a registered migration agent . Essentially , the AAT will look at whether the original department’s decision-making was proper and whether any errors of fact were made.
